Marina District, San Diego,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Marina District?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Marina District Studio Apartments | $2,336 | $900 | $4,907 |
| Marina District 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,180 | $1,700 | $10,000+ |
Marina District 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,721 | $2,395 | $10,000+ |
| Marina District 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,888 | $2,850 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Marina District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Marina District with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Marina District is at 900 F Street listed at $2,395.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Marina District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Marina District is $4,721.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Marina District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Marina District is a 2,403 square feet unit starting from $14,566 at West.
What is the average size for Marina District 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Marina District is currently 1,185 sq ft.
